La Bas Clos de Ste. Anne Chenin Blanc 2013

A dark yellow - pale gold. See previous Delectable note from 145 weeks ago - this is most impressive. Aromatics of fruit salad, quince and herbs. A mouthful of flavour with fruit salad - quite tropical. Very different to the Chenin Blanc I had recently from the Loire Valley. This is advanced in its drinking window but still with a moreish refreshing acid finish. Chenin Blanc - an unsung hero from New Zealand. One of the 1001 wines. — a month ago
